CITY OF HURST v. CITY OF COLLEYVILLE

Nos. 17434, 17435.

501 S.W.2d 140 (1973)

CITY OF HURST, Appellant, v. CITY OF COLLEYVILLE et al., Appellees. CITY OF COLLEYVILLE et al., Appellants, v. CITY OF HURST et al., Appellees.

Court of Civil Appeals of Texas, Fort Worth.

Rehearing Denied November 16, 1973.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Wilbur T. Knape, Bedford, for appellants City of Colleyville and others.

Saner, Jack, Sallinger & Nichols, Dallas, and George A. Staples, Jr., Hurst, for appellee, City of Hurst.

S. G. Johndroe, Jr., City Atty., and John F. Gray, Asst. City Atty., Fort Worth, for appellee, City of Fort Worth.


OPINION

MASSEY, Chief Justice.

Appeals, separately docketed in this court because appeals of both City of Hurst and City of Colleyville were brought at different times, were from a single adverse judgment in a case brought in the trial court by the City of Hurst. By order of this court the cases are consolidated and reduced to the singular for purposes of appeal as it had been in the trial court.
